Katherine O’Donnell, Associate Professor at UCD School of Philosophy and member of Justice for Magdalenes group and Roderic O’Gorman, Minister for Children, Equality, Disability, Integration and Youth joined us on the show to discuss the plan to have the mother and baby home documents sealed for 30 years.
